Designating October 10, 2025, as American Girls in Sports Day.

Summary

House Resolution 790 designates October 10, 2025, as "American Girls in Sports Day." The resolution aims to celebrate women's impact on sports and recognize Title IX's role in protecting women's sports. It also calls for protecting biological women and girls in sports, referencing concerns about biological men competing in women's sports.

Expected Effects

If passed, the resolution would formally recognize and celebrate the contributions of female athletes. It may also influence policy discussions regarding fairness and safety in women's sports. The resolution does not have the force of law but serves as a statement of the House's position.

Constitutional Alignment

The resolution aligns with the general principles of promoting equality and opportunity, although its focus on "biological women" raises potential concerns regarding equal protection under the law. The resolution itself does not violate any specific constitutional provision. The power to recognize commemorative days generally falls within the legislative powers of the House.
